German Gun Stock “Ranger” Stock for Tikka T3x Rifles

    German Gun Stock is a small company located in Mueglitztal, Germany. This company develops parts and accessories for precision rifles. Particularly, they are specialized in making products for Tikka T3x rifles. One of their latest products that was introduced at IWA 2018 exhibition is a stock called Ranger.

    One of the main advantages of the Ranger stock is its light weight. The stock with all the hardware installed (bedding block, stainless steel recoil lug etc.) weighs 2 lbs 7 oz (1,100 grams). As you can see in the images, they have removed the material wherever it is possible without compromising the rigidity of the stock.

    German Gun Stock also uses different combinations of materials and coatings to get the desired properties in different areas of the stock. Here is a quote from the company’s website telling about the materials used in the Ranger stock:

    “The “Ranger” as well as the “Predator” consists in the core of cross-laminated birchwood layers with a fixed coating of epoxy, as already known from fiberglass stocks!
    The epoxy resin gives the stock a hard and robust surface that effectively protects it against scratching or dents. Our colors are also made of colored epoxy resin. This makes it not only splash-proof, but also water resistant!
    The handle area, as well as the forend, is coated with a special grip varnish, to offer secure handle with sweat or wet hands always.

    The bedding block of the stock is made of 7075 aluminum and has an integrated stainless steel recoil lug. The stock also has an adjustable cheek rest. In order to adjust it, the user needs to press the button below the cheek piece, adjust it to the desired height and release the button.

    These stocks are available in a variety of color options. The company also offers custom colors, camouflages and personalization options. They ship the Ranger stock worldwide. MSRP for the customers from EU is €799. If you are not in European Union you will need to pay €670 (about $815).
